What Problems Do Custom Pressure Transducers Solve?
Custom pressure transducers are designed to fit specific application needs—think temperature variations, sizes, and environmental conditions. Traditional systems often can’t keep up, creating a significant pain point for users who seek reliability. When you implement pressure sensor solutions, it’s crucial to consider their customization potential. The beauty of these advancements lies in their versatility—users get exactly what they need instead of a one-size-fits-all solution.
